Analysis
In 2024, livestock — gross production value in Paraguay stood at 2.51 million 1000 Int$.
The figure is down 3.6% on the previous year and down 3.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, livestock — gross production value in Paraguay peaked at 2.90 million 1000 Int$ in 2021 and was at its lowest, 579,186 1000 Int$, in 1963.
That places Paraguay 71st out of 195 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
